What is Reflexology?

Reflexology is based on the idea that certain spots on your feet and hands connect to your body’s organs. By pressing on these spots, reflexologists help your body heal itself. This idea comes from zone therapy, which divides the body into zones for different organs.

Reflexology is not massage, even though it might look similar. It’s a unique way to help your body relax and stay healthy. A skilled reflexologist knows how to use these points to meet your specific needs.

How Reflexology Works

Reflexology believes that certain points on your feet and hands are linked to energy paths in your body, like acupuncture. By gently pressing on these points, reflexologists think they can help your body’s energy flow and heal.

Reflexologists need to know how these points relate to your body’s organs or systems. They use this knowledge to apply the right pressure. This helps restore balance and improve your well-being.

Types of Reflexology Practices

There are many types of reflexology, each with its own benefits. Here are a few:

Foot Reflexology: This is the most common type. It focuses on the feet to help the body’s organs and systems.

Hand Reflexology: Like foot reflexology, hand reflexology targets specific hand areas. It aims to improve health and relaxation.

Ear Reflexology: Also known as auriculotherapy, it involves ear points to address health issues.
